Wave

<1,,2949,kuma> from kuo, "to be pregnant, to swell," is used (a) literally in the plural, Matt. 8:24; 14:24; Mark 4:37 (Acts 27:41, in some mss.); (b) figuratively, Jude 1:13.
<2,,4535,salos> denotes "a tossing," especially the rolling swell of the sea, Luke 21:25, AV, "waves" (RV, "billows").
<3,,2830,kludon> "a billow," is translated "wave" in Jas. 1:6, AV (RV, "surge"); in Luke 8:24 it is translated "raging (of the water)." See RAGE, B.
